Campaigns & Elections is the preeminent how-to resource for politics, focused on the tools, tactics and techniques of the political consulting profession. Established in the spring of 1980 by Stanley Foster Reed, C&E was founded on the understanding that it's management that makes the difference, whether that's in business or on a political campaign. C&E's industry-leading training conferences bring together political strategists, candidates, elected officials, public affairs professionals, technologists, and campaign staffers to offer prime networking opportunities and the best campaign training in the business. C&Es core events include The Reed Awards Conference & Dinner, CampaignTech East, The Art of Political Campaigning, CampaignTech West, and The Campaigns & Marketing Summit. CampaignsandElections.com serves as a must-read for the political campaign industry, bringing readers inside the world of campaign strategy, tactics and management. And PoliticalPagesDirectory.com serves as the authoritative directory of political consultants, political products & services, public affairs professionals & grassroots lobbyists in the industry.

Fundraising: Fundraising or fund-raising (also known as "development" or "advancement") is the process of seeking and gathering voluntary financial contributions by engaging individuals, businesses, charitable foundations, or governmental agencies. Although fundraising typically refers to efforts to gather money for non-profit organizations, it is sometimes used to refer to the identification and solicitation of investors or other sources of capital for for-profit enterprises. Traditionally, fundraising consisted mostly of asking for donations on the street or at people's doors, and this is experiencing very strong growth in the form of face-to-face fundraising, but new forms of fundraising, such as online fundraising, have emerged in recent years, though these are often based on older methods such as grassroots fundraising.

About Middle East Institute Founded in 1946, the Middle East Institute is the oldest Washington-based institution dedicated solely to the study of the Middle East. It is a non-partisan think tank providing expert policy analysis, educational and professional development services, and a hub for engaging with the region's arts and culture.
